Rogers Businessman Killed

Wednesday, July 27, 2011

— Rogers businessman Darrell Bone is dead. His body was discovered in the back yard of a Stella, Mo., residence, according to Newton County, Mo., Sheriff Ken Copeland.

Bone, 54, was co-owner with Kent Rylee of Automotive Solutions in Rogers. He was a native of Pea Ridge and owned property in Pea Ridge as well as McDonald and Newton counties in Missouri.

Copeland said his office received a call about 9 a.m. Wednesday from a man who said a friend told him he had shot someone whose body was now in his backyard. Upon investigation, sheriff’s deputies found Bone’s body and took the resident, a 60-year-old man from 19348 MIssouri O in Stella into custody for second degree murder. Copeland said he is awaiting more information and a decision from the prosecutor, before releasing the name of the suspect.

Bone’s body has been sent to the Newton County coroner; an autopsy is scheduled.
